Output 603ea2c6b68e55f77034036f1d40dbfe9095c790f0d0e671140870999cfd7508:30

value
5139558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afd280e59c5427a01e6acef33e31a58a0d5e5ab7 OP_EQUAL
address
3HigM9t2rThoQz4AaHfi6SpcMsBeq2ZuRR
transaction
603ea2c6b68e55f77034036f1d40dbfe9095c790f0d0e671140870999cfd7508
spent
true